1.1 What Are Christmas Inflatables?
Christmas inflatables are large, often cartoonish, holiday-themed characters, such as Santa Claus, snowmen, reindeer, and even nativity scenes. These decorations are made from durable materials like nylon or polyester and are designed to be placed outdoors.
They are connected to an electric blower that continuously fills them with air, giving them their shape and making them stand tall and proud in your front yard.

Chapter 2: Factors Affecting the Lifespan of Christmas Inflatables
The longevity of your Christmas inflatables depends on several factors. Understanding these factors can help you make informed decisions and maximize the lifespan of your decorations.
2.1 Quality of Materials
The durability and quality of the materials used in your Christmas inflatables play a significant role in determining how long they will last. Higher-quality materials are less likely to tear, fade, or deteriorate quickly, ensuring a longer lifespan.
2.2 Inflation Time
The amount of time your Christmas inflatables are inflated each day can impact their lifespan. Constant inflation, while creating a festive display, may put additional strain on the seams and zippers, potentially shortening the life of the decoration.
2.3 Exposure to Weather
Christmas inflatables are meant for outdoor use, but exposure to harsh or extreme weather conditions, such as extreme cold, strong winds, and heavy rain, can have adverse effects on their longevity.
Protecting your inflatable yard decorations from severe weather is crucial for preserving their lifespan. In addition, most inflatables should be moved indoors if temperatures drop below freezing.
2.4 Storage and Maintenance
Proper storage and maintenance are essential to extending the life of your Christmas inflatables. Packing them away carefully, keeping them clean, and repairing any damage promptly can help ensure they last for years to come and result in less hassle when you bring them out for the next season.
Chapter 3: How Long Can You Expect Christmas Inflatables to Last?
Now that we've covered the factors that affect the lifespan of Christmas inflatables, let's discuss the typical duration you can expect your decorations to last.
3.1 Short-Term Use
For those who purchase inexpensive, lower-quality Christmas inflatables or intend to use them for just a season or two, a lifespan of one to three years is not uncommon. These decorations can still bring holiday joy for a limited time.
3.2 Medium-Term Use
If you invest in mid-range Christmas inflatables made from decent materials and practice proper storage and maintenance, you can expect them to last between three and five years. This range provides multiple holiday seasons of enjoyment.
3.3 Long-Term Use
High-quality Christmas inflatables, constructed from top-tier materials and stored and maintained diligently, can last for five years or more. Some inflatables have been known to last a decade or longer when well cared for.



Chapter 4: Tips to Maximize the Lifespan of Christmas Inflatables
Now that you know how long Christmas inflatable decorations can last, let's explore tips to ensure your decorations reach their maximum lifespan.
4.1 Invest in Quality
Choose Christmas inflatables made from high-quality materials and craftsmanship. While they may cost a bit more upfront, their durability will make them a better long-term investment.
4.2 Avoid Overinflating
Be cautious not to overinflate your decorations. Excessive inflation can strain the seams and zippers, leading to damage. Follow the manufacturer's guidelines for proper inflation.
4.3 Protect from Harsh Weather
During inclement weather, deflate your inflatables and store them indoors. Harsh conditions, such as heavy rain, strong winds, and freezing temperatures, can lead to deterioration.
4.4 Store Properly
When the holiday season is over, store your inflatables in a cool, dry place. First, wipe them with a damp cloth and allow them to dry. Then fold them carefully to prevent creases, and, finally, avoid storing them in areas with extreme temperatures.
Always check the manufacturer's instructions to see if you need to do something special with zippers or vents.
4.5 Keep Them Clean
Regularly clean your Christmas inflatables to prevent dirt and debris from wearing down the fabric. Use mild detergent and a soft brush, not harsh chemicals, to remove dirt and stains.
4.6 Repair Promptly
If you notice any damage, such as tears or holes, repair it promptly. Small rips and tears can usually be rectified with clear packing tape, duct tape, or a needle and thread before they become larger problems if left unattended.
4.7 Use Timers
To extend their life, consider using timers to control when your Christmas inflatables are inflated. Limiting their operation to certain hours of the day can reduce wear and tear.
